Transaction dd389a91e533279b541ca1ef6d2898bebaa453e51b3d569b9edbe8ebffd6e4c9
1 Input
1 Output
-
dd389a91e533279b541ca1ef6d2898bebaa453e51b3d569b9edbe8ebffd6e4c9:0
- value
- 569215
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8e994711f419a6edbf89d49fa13469ed482cb7b6 OP_EQUAL
- address
- 3Eh1VhWZ2XERtnN1ZVxFrVXVSSxfD8Zjtm